VASCO, AUG 21
Dempo Sports Club kicked off the season on a winning note scrapping past Vasco Sports Club via the tie-breaker 6-5 in Goa Football Association’s Charity Match at Tilak Maidan on Saturday. Dempo led 1-0 at the breather.
Dempo where Valeriano Rebello, Nicolau Borges, Covan Lawrence, Cavin Lobo and  schoolboy Myron Fernandes were prominent showed good maturity as the team dominated the first half.
The Vasco goalkeeper and defender Queterio Pango’s blunders put Vasco down in the 5th when Nicolau Borges pounced on the lapses to give Dempo the lead.
In the 19th minute, goalkeeper Laxmikant Kattimanni came to Dempo’s rescue when he punched out a power-packed shot from Thomas.
Vasco took over as the game progressed and Dempo were lucky in the 84th when a close header from Donald Rocha missed the post by a few inches.
A minute later, Christopher Borges struck the equaliser off an Aniket Jadav corner kick.
In the tie-breaker, Godvin Franco, Valeriano Rebello, Debabrata Roy, Joe Rodrigues and Roy Colaco scored, while Donald Rocha let down Vasco in the tie-breaker. Goalkeeper Milagrio Medeira, Prajot Naik, Bazileo Rego and Jose Colaco made no mistake to strike for Vasco.
Chief guest, Pune Football Club coach Derrick Pereira, who missed the GFA Golden Jubilee celebration was presented with a memento by Vinod Parkot as he was among the ten legendary players who were shortlisted.
